| Issue | Likely Fix | |-------|-------------| | | The app might be 32-bit while you installed 64-bit driver (or vice versa). Try installing the other version. | | Scanner not found (TWAIN error) | Reboot scanner, unplug USB for 10 seconds, then check Windows Device Manager for yellow warnings. | | Scan hangs or crashes | Reset the TWAIN settings via Software Operation Panel → Device Settings → Factory Default . | fujitsu fi 7160 twain driver
Also, remember that some modern apps (especially web-based or UWP apps) . Use classic desktop software like PaperStream Capture, Adobe Acrobat Pro, or IrfanView for best results.
